Helical agrees new lettings for London office scheme



Property developer Helical PLC has agreed two new lettings totalling 54,315 sq ft at its office scheme at One Creechurch Place, London.


Computer technology provider Dell Corporations has acquired 22,357 sq ft across all the first floor and part of the second on a 10-year lease, while global insurance group Enstar has agreed terms for two floors totalling 31,958 sq ft, also for a 10-year period.

These latest lettings follow on from late 2017 when the international insurance intermediary Hyperion took the top six floors (115,910 sq ft, 15-year lease), while American insurance company Travelers agreed terms for the third floor (15,969 sq ft, 10-year lease).

With 69% of the building under occupation and a further 5% under offer, the property now only has four and a half floors of its 17 storeys available to let.

Gerald Kaye, CEO of Helical, said: “Securing these latest lettings is a fantastic achievement by all involved and demonstrates that – despite some initial impact following the EU referendum and ongoing Brexit negotiations – for the best-located and highest-quality office developments, the draw of London to global occupiers remains strong.

“Our vision at One Creechurch Place was to develop a sophisticated working environment that allows leading businesses to flourish.

“Situated adjacent to the new public realm and green spaces of Mitre Square and Aldgate Square, we are optimistic about letting the remaining space during 2018.”
